146 C4::Biblio - cataloging management functions
150 Biblio.pm contains functions for managing storage and editing of bibliographic data within Koha. Most of the functions in this module are used for cataloging records: adding, editing, or removing biblios, biblioitems, or items. Koha's stores bibliographic information in three places:
154 =item 1. in the biblio,biblioitems,items, etc tables, which are limited to a one-to-one mapping to underlying MARC data
156 =item 2. as raw MARC in the Zebra index and storage engine
158 =item 3. as MARC XML in biblio_metadata.metadata
162 In the 3.0 version of Koha, the authoritative record-level information is in biblio_metadata.metadata
164 Because the data isn't completely normalized there's a chance for information to get out of sync. The design choice to go with a un-normalized schema was driven by performance and stability concerns. However, if this occur, it can be considered as a bug : The API is (or should be) complete & the only entry point for all biblio/items managements.
168 =item 1. Compared with MySQL, Zebra is slow to update an index for small data changes -- especially for proc-intensive operations like circulation
170 =item 2. Zebra's index has been known to crash and a backup of the data is necessary to rebuild it in such cases
174 Because of this design choice, the process of managing storage and editing is a bit convoluted. Historically, Biblio.pm's grown to an unmanagable size and as a result we have several types of functions currently:
178 =item 1. Add*/Mod*/Del*/ - high-level external functions suitable for being called from external scripts to manage the collection
180 =item 2. _koha_* - low-level internal functions for managing the koha tables
182 =item 3. Marc management function : as the MARC record is stored in biblio_metadata.metadata, some subs dedicated to it's management are in this package. They should be used only internally by Biblio.pm, the only official entry points being AddBiblio, AddItem, ModBiblio, ModItem.
184 =item 4. Zebra functions used to update the Zebra index
186 =item 5. internal helper functions such as char_decode, checkitems, etc. Some of these probably belong in Koha.pm
190 The MARC record (in biblio_metadata.metadata) contains the complete marc record, including items. It also contains the biblionumber. That is the reason why it is not stored directly by AddBiblio, with all other fields . To save a biblio, we need to :
194 =item 1. save datas in biblio and biblioitems table, that gives us a biblionumber and a biblioitemnumber
196 =item 2. add the biblionumber and biblioitemnumber into the MARC records
198 =item 3. save the marc record

206 ($biblionumber,$biblioitemnumber) = AddBiblio($record,$frameworkcode);
208 Exported function (core API) for adding a new biblio to koha.
210 The first argument is a C<MARC::Record> object containing the
211 bib to add, while the second argument is the desired MARC
214 This function also accepts a third, optional argument: a hashref
215 to additional options. The only defined option is C<defer_marc_save>,
216 which if present and mapped to a true value, causes C<AddBiblio>
217 to omit the call to save the MARC in C<biblio_metadata.metadata>
218 This option is provided B<only>
219 for the use of scripts such as C<bulkmarcimport.pl> that may need
220 to do some manipulation of the MARC record for item parsing before
221 saving it and which cannot afford the performance hit of saving
222 the MARC record twice. Consequently, do not use that option
223 unless you can guarantee that C<ModBiblioMarc> will be called.

269 ModBiblio( $record,$biblionumber,$frameworkcode);
271 Replace an existing bib record identified by C<$biblionumber>
272 with one supplied by the MARC::Record object C<$record>. The embedded
273 item, biblioitem, and biblionumber fields from the previous
274 version of the bib record replace any such fields of those tags that
275 are present in C<$record>. Consequently, ModBiblio() is not
276 to be used to try to modify item records.
278 C<$frameworkcode> specifies the MARC framework to use
279 when storing the modified bib record; among other things,
280 this controls how MARC fields get mapped to display columns
281 in the C<biblio> and C<biblioitems> tables, as well as
282 which fields are used to store embedded item, biblioitem,
283 and biblionumber data for indexing.
285 Returns 1 on success 0 on failure
